Following the impressive Strix Halo APUs, AMD appears ready to further advance performance. Strix Halo gained attention for combining Zen 5 compute cores and Radeon graphics, rivaling dedicated laptop GPUs. Whispers indicate Medusa Halo aims for a new level of integrated performance.

Medusa Halo: Enhanced Performance Expected

Sources like Moore's Law Is Dead suggest impressive specifications for Medusa Halo. A core count jump to 24 Zen 6 cores is anticipated. This substantial increase suggests multi-core performance will be central to desktop and mobile platforms. Imagine the potential for demanding tasks and next-generation gaming.

The Medusa Halo iGPU is also expected to receive a significant upgrade. It may increase from 40 CUs in Strix Halo to 48 CUs, a 20% increase. A potential key upgrade is a 384-bit memory bus. This is 50% wider than Strix Halo. Broadband is crucial for integrated graphics, and this could dramatically increase performance.

Integrated Graphics Approaching Dedicated GPU Levels

Performance gains are predicted to be substantial. Initial estimates suggest a 30-50% improvement in iGPU power over the Radeon 8060S in Strix Halo. A 30% increase could position Medusa Halo's integrated graphics near a desktop RTX 4060 Ti. A 50% increase could match or exceed a desktop RTX 3070 Ti. If these predictions are accurate, Medusa Halo could blur the lines between dedicated and integrated graphics.

Zen 6 Mobile APUs: Medusa Point and RDNA 3.X

"Medusa Point" APUs are expected for mobile devices within the Zen 6 line. While CPU cores will utilize the new Zen 6 architecture, current information suggests the iGPU may use an improved RDNA 3 architecture, possibly RDNA 3.X, instead of RDNA 4. AMD may refine RDNA 3.X to maximize its effectiveness for mobile APUs.

It is important to remember this information is based on leaks and rumors, not official AMD announcements. Plans can change in the fast-paced technology industry.
